Output 576318982eb60d2bfdb6348bc3a2f9da92e6f003efc8767e58e6c8d910521baf:0

value
7121082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fdd834923787333b4f03698189f3884f9ec21db OP_EQUAL
address
3ARuUkQeMcHGcwhVmgcYc6SRG9JSmWWmPb
transaction
576318982eb60d2bfdb6348bc3a2f9da92e6f003efc8767e58e6c8d910521baf
spent
true